Kinetík is an interdisciplinary project and brand that explores the design and engineering of kinetic energy technologies and motion-based interaction. The concept combines mechanical energy harvesting, low-power electronics, and perceptual interfaces to turn motion—whether human, vehicle, or environmental—into usable power or information.
